F/4-5=-9 how do you do this problem
bearhunter [10]

Answer:

F = -16

Step-by-step explanation:

F/4-5=-9

Add 5 to each side

F/4-5+5=-9+5

F/4=-4

Multiply each side by 4

F/4 *4=-4*4

F = -16
